Lupe Tortilla Worker Sentenced to One Year After Hiding Camera in Restaurant Bathroom

Court records show the hidden camera captured footage of a woman and a child, prompting a state jail sentence.

Overview

  • The defendant, identified in reports as Bayron or Bayson Elias Pu, 31, pleaded guilty and was sentenced to one year in the State Jail Division with 150 days credit, leaving about 215 days to serve.
  • Investigators say Pu was arrested on New Year's Eve after a recording device was found in a public restroom at the Lupe Tortilla along the Katy Freeway.
  • Court records and local reports state the camera produced video of a woman and a child, with outlets reporting between two and six clips and one report noting the child appeared to be about 7 to 8 years old.
  • Lupe Tortilla told reporters it cooperated with investigators and another employee discovered the device inside the restaurant restroom.
  • Court records say Pu worked at the restaurant as a dishwasher and had an immigration hold placed by federal authorities, and the case raises privacy and workplace screening concerns for public businesses.
